PNB Q3 results: PAT rises 13% YoY to Rs 5,100 crore

Punjab National Bank

State-owned lender Punjab National Bank (PNB) on January 19 reported a 13.13 percent rise in its profit after tax (PAT) to Rs 5,100.15 crore in the third quarter of the current financial year, from Rs 4,508.21 crore in the year-ago period.

On a sequential basis, net profit rose 4 percent.

Gross non-performing asset (NPA) ratio of the bank improved to 3.19 percent as on December 31, 2025, from 3.45 percent as on September 30, 2025, and 4.09 percent as on December 31, 2025. Net NPA ratio improved to 0.32 percent in Q3FY26, from 0.36 percent in Q2FY26, and 0.41 percent in Q3FY25.

In absolute terms, gross NPA of the bank stood at Rs 39,314.21 crore in Q3FY26, as compared to Rs 40,343.33 crore in Q2FY26, and Rs 45,413.98 crore in Q3FY25. Net NPA of the bank improved to Rs 3,833.70 crore in Q3FY26, from Rs 4,025.75 crore in Q2FY26, and Rs 4,437.43 crore in Q3FY25.

Provision Coverage Ratio improved by 22 bps on year-on-year basis to 96.99 percent as on December 31, 2025 from 96.77 percent as on December, 31, 2024, as per press release.
